Rawlins Chosen 1927 Squash Captain

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Herbert Noel Rawlins '27 of New York City was unanimously elected captain of the Freshman squash team yesterday afternoon. The new captain prepared for college at St. Paul's School, where he led the squash team and also played hockey and rowed on the crew.

Rawlins won the Freshman tournament and has played number one on the team in all of its three matches. Each time he has registered a decisive victory in straight games. He is also a member of the Freshman hockey squad, but he may be unable to continue with both sports.
